Output 83168440610f2507ef7090e6f75b70ad138c1ddc9c7d5c4efcb8ac477474aba6:0
- value
- 21857438
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c049b2c71d9b12a27cdb81e9179cc7023aabae4 OP_EQUAL
- address
- MR3JnXz1hvvuXQiyqbb1A1tjUHFLBFjZSy
- transaction
- 83168440610f2507ef7090e6f75b70ad138c1ddc9c7d5c4efcb8ac477474aba6
- spent
- true